Handing the baton one committee to the other over the course of the past 50 years, the successive organising committees of the Ghanzi Show have maintained one thing; a tenacity and an unrelenting drive to triumph over challenges.
The journey, both challenging and fulfilling, has not only been a learning curve to the committees but has given hope for a glorious future.
At helm of Ghanzi township from 1991 to 2022, Kgosi Roger Lekgothu is happy with the evolution of the show over time, having started from the most-humble of beginnings to a showstopper of an event that many vow to never miss.
As the show celebrates its golden jubilee this year, Kgosi Lekgothu anticipates even greater things, and dismisses the possibility of any decline in its fortunes in the future.
“I am confident that this show will not regress. Those who witnessed where it started can attest to this especially comparing the numbers of exhibitors that it used to attract against those it draws today,” he observed.
While he savours its overall growth, Kgosi Lekgothu would have loved this evolution to reflect in the local community, which he said had little to show as benefits from the annual event. Show committee chairperson from 2013 to 2016 Mr Jactor Marambe looks back with pride as the show celebrates the 50th year of its existence.
He assumed the chairmanship at a time when to many, the show was a mere pass-time and was confident that with the growth it had so far registered, it would soon draw the attention of international exhibitors and revellers.
For the show to realise international acclaim, he believed the show committee must embrace the call for a change of mindset and chip in by helping Botswana become the reputable events hub that the country aspired to become.
“It is not right that the show ground lies idle for almost the entire year and only springs back to life when preparations to host the show intensify. It should be put in a state where it generates revenue for the committee throughout,” he said.
He said setting up an events centre that encompassed conference facilities, having an on-site mall and lodging facilities would make the show more attractive and also change the Ghanzi landscape on the development front.
Like Kgosi Lekgothu, Mr Marambe wants the show to benefit the ordinary resident of the township and sees this happen someday in his lifetime would be a fulfilling experience.
The show, is set to be officially opened by President Dr Mokgweetsi Masisi today. Ends
